Jeep Renegade

The Jeep Renegade has gained popularity for its compact size and impressive fuel economy. With its smaller stature compared to other Jeep models, the Renegade offers excellent gas mileage, making it a practical choice for daily commuting and city driving. The 2021 Jeep Renegade with a 1.3L turbocharged engine and front-wheel drive achieves an EPA-estimated 24 mpg in the city and 32 mpg on the highway, making it one of the most fuel-efficient options in the Jeep lineup.

Jeep Compass

Another Jeep model known for its good gas mileage is the Jeep Compass. The 2021 Jeep Compass comes with a 2.4L Tigershark engine and offers an EPA-estimated fuel economy of 22 mpg in the city and 31 mpg on the highway with front-wheel drive. The Compass provides a good balance of fuel efficiency and capability, making it a practical choice for those who want a versatile vehicle for both urban and outdoor adventures.

Jeep Cherokee

For those in search of a midsize SUV with respectable fuel economy, the Jeep Cherokee presents a compelling option. The 2021 Jeep Cherokee equipped with a 2.4L Tigershark Multiair 2 engine and front-wheel drive achieves an EPA-estimated 22 mpg in the city and 31 mpg on the highway. The Cherokee’s combination of fuel efficiency, comfort, and off-road prowess makes it a well-rounded choice for various driving needs.

Factors Influencing Jeep Gas Mileage

Several factors can impact the fuel economy of a Jeep vehicle. These include:

  • Engine Type: The type of engine, whether it’s a turbocharged engine, a V6, or a four-cylinder, can significantly affect a Jeep’s gas mileage.
  • Drivetrain: Front-wheel drive and all-wheel drive systems can have different fuel efficiency ratings.
  • Vehicle Size: Generally, smaller and lighter Jeep models tend to offer better gas mileage compared to larger, more robust models.
  • Driving Habits: Individual driving behavior, such as acceleration and braking patterns, can impact fuel economy.
  • Transmission: The type of transmission, whether it’s a manual or automatic, can influence a vehicle’s gas mileage.

It’s important to consider these factors and your specific driving needs when determining which Jeep model will offer the best gas mileage for your lifestyle.
